I tested with a USB 3.0 thumb drive and adding that works to the guest works perfectly.
Here's a shortened lsusb: Bus 002 Device 002: ID 0951:1666 Kingston Technology DataTraveler G4 Bus 002 Device 001: ID 1d6b:0003 Linux Foundation 3.0 root hub Bus 001 Device 007: ID 059f:106e LaCie, Ltd Porsche Design Desktop Drive . . . Bus 001 Device 001: ID 1d6b:0002 Linux Foundation 2.0 root hub So the Kingston in the USB 3 HUB works, but trying to add the older USB 2 drive to the guest fails.
